What is the process for the NFL creating the 2026 schedule?
The NFL schedule is a complex puzzle, balancing divisional matchups, conference rotations, and previous season standings. Each team plays its three divisional opponents twice, plus all teams from another NFC and AFC division on a rotating basis. Remaining games are determined by the team's prior year's finish, aiming for competitive balance.Will the Lions have any Thursday Night Football games in 2026?

- Q: What are the key factors determining the Lions' 2026 opponents? **A:** That's a really insightful question, and it's based on a pretty structured formula that even our advanced models learn from! The NFL schedule isn't random. A big chunk comes from playing each of your three divisional opponents twice (home and away). Then, you'll play all teams from one other NFC division and one AFC division on a rotating basis. The remaining games are determined by how you finished in your division the previous year. For example, if the Lions finish first in NFC North, they'll play other first-place teams from the remaining two NFC divisions. It's a mix of fixed rotations and performance-based matchups.
- Q: How does the Lions' success in 2025 impact their 2026 schedule difficulty? **A:** You're hitting on a really smart point here that performance directly influences future challenges. If the Lions have a successful 2025 season, finishing high in their division, their 2026 schedule will likely be tougher. This is because the NFL's scheduling formula dictates that remaining divisional games (beyond the rotating divisions) are against teams that finished in the same rank in their respective divisions. So, a first-place finish means playing other first-place teams. It's the league's way of promoting parity, but it also means success often brings a harder road.
